Amala Dihi is a village situated in Gangajalghati block of Bankura district in West Bengal.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total of 32 families residing in the village Amala Dihi. The total population of Amala Dihi is 139 out of which 78 are males and 61 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Amala Dihi is 782.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Amala Dihi village is 7 which is 5% of the total population. There are 5 male children and 2 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Amala Dihi is 400 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(782) of Amala Dihi village.

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Amala Dihi is 78%. Thus Amala Dihi village has a higher literacy rate compared to 62.1% of Bankura district. The male literacy rate is 87.67% and the female literacy rate is 66.1% in Amala Dihi village.

Caste Data as per Census 2011

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 99.3% while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0% of total population in Amala Dihi village.


Working Population as per Census 2011

In Amala Dihi village out of total population, 57 were engaged in work activities. 66.7%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 33.3%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 57 workers engaged in Main Work, 6 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 10 were Agricultural labourers.
